What the Shelby County, Illinois severe weather history record shows
Across the archive, Shelby County, Illinois severe weather history averages 4.4 recorded events a year. The busiest stretch on record is the 2000s, with 103 events logged in that decade alone. Roughly 29 events fall before 1990 and 283 from 1990 onward — a gap that reflects the expansion of NOAA reporting practice as much as the weather itself.
The deadliest hazard in the Shelby County, Illinois record is tornado, responsible for 6 direct deaths. The costliest is thunderstorm wind, with $9.9M in reported property damage. In total, 6 distinct hazard types appear in this county archive, each listed with its own dated record below.

From the record
What the reports say
Written by National Weather Service staff at the time of the event · public domain
A man tried to drive across a flooded road near the intersection of 1600 East and County highway 26 southwest of Shelbyville on the morning of March 31st. His car was pushed off the road by the current, and he was swept away after exiting the vehicle. 24-hour rainfall in the area ranged from 2.5 to 3 inches.
Thunderstorm winds blew down or destroyed over 1,000 trees in Moweaqua. Two homes sustained serious damage and numerous homes had minor damage. Numerous power, telephone, and cable lines were blown down. Property damage was estimated around $750,000 and crop damage around $6 million.
Hundreds of trees were uprooted in the town of Windsor. Several trees and large branches damaged about 200 house roofs in town. The strong wind also blew shingles off of many houses. One house on the west side of town was pushed several inches off of its foundation. Power poles snapped, power lines were knocked down and a few flag poles were bent.
